The area where Natura Park is is called Cabeza de Toro ("bull's head"...the costline seems to have that shape).
Can you bike on the sand? If yes, I'd definitely do it along the beach...much safer from all POV....And it is only about NINE kms... (check it with a map that has a scale), or about a 2-hr walk. From the beach you'd exit through/near the Occidental Flamenco (where Mangu disco is), and Plaza Bavaro would be right there. Between Cabeza de Toro and the next big resort north (Barcelo) there is a stretch of about 2 Kms that is undeveloped...the rest is all developed (resort after resort after...).

Going by the road outside would be farther obviously, but I very much doubt the distance would be doubled... Road conditions, pavement-wise are fine...You'd probably take the road that runs parallel to the resorts entrances, where traffic is mostly tamed, as soon as you can.

A hybrid bike works better on the island. The road bike is susceptible to many pot holes rocks ect .Drivers give the bicycle little right of way, so if you need to jump on the shoulder or on a path you will be better served with a little more tire than a road bike.

That direction is slightly better but be very, very careful on the road leading out of your hotel to the highway. It's full of curves, the road is not all that wide, people tend to drive pretty fast, so not exactly and ideal road to ride on. The highway isn't a problem, plenty of cyclists ride on it but keep in mind that cars will have little respect for you.
